Reviewer’s Thoughts

“Caught In The Middle” by Tonya Ramagos is a decent story.  The main character, Terri, is know as the “Queen of Flings”.  She doesn’t really do the relationship thing.  That’s not a flaw, though.  Terri is a very nice woman, and she’s an excellent EMT.  She’s also doing something really wonderful for her best friend and his two husbands.  Terri met Owen and started to think that maybe, just maybe, she could be in a relationship, but Owen just wants to be friends.  SO, Terri starts seeing Gage as well and begins having deep feelings for both men.

That is as much in the way of spoilers you’re going to get from me.  The story progresses quickly, and the characters gel well together.  I can easily see why Terri is torn.  Both are smart, funny, and caring.  She has a great chemestry with each of them.  When something bad happens, our heroes come together to save their woman, and we see that they can peacefully co-exist.

Speaking of something bad happening, there is a second couple in this book.  FBI agents, Christa Hutchins and Harry Gosher are working hard to find out who is dealing a new and dangerous party drug.  There have been overdoses, and this needs to be stopped quickly.  I’m sure that there will be a book about Christa and Harry soon.  They are good characters and I liked them, but I have to say that I was a tad distracted because I really wanted to focus on Terri, Owen, and Gage.  They were an important part of the whole story arc, though, so I just had to stay alert.

This is quite a sexy book.  The love scenes are VERY hot, and the first time the three main Terri, Owen, and Gage were together?  Nice.  Really nice.  “Caught in the Middle” is the eleventh book in a series called “The Heroes of Silver Springs”.  I wish that I could have started at the very beginning because there are characters that overlap.  I’ll be sure to check out the others.
